选择 Ubuntu 服务器版本时,主要取决于你的需求、硬件配置以及对长期支持(LTS)的需求。以下是几个常见的 Ubuntu 服务器版本及其特点:
1. Ubuntu Server LTS(长期支持版本)
- 推荐版本: Ubuntu 22.04 LTS (Jammy Jellyfish)
- 特点:
- 长期支持: LTS 版本提供 5 年的安全更新和支持,适合生产环境。
- 稳定性: LTS 版本经过更严格的测试,适合需要稳定性和长期维护的服务器。
- 广泛支持: 大多数软件和工具都支持 LTS 版本,社区和文档资源丰富。
- 适用场景: 企业服务器、生产环境、长期运行的应用程序。
2. Ubuntu Server 非 LTS 版本
- 推荐版本: Ubuntu 23.10 (Mantic Minotaur)
- 特点:
- 最新特性: 非 LTS 版本包含最新的软件包和功能,适合需要最新技术的场景。
- 短期支持: 非 LTS 版本通常只提供 9 个月的支持,适合测试环境或短期项目。
- 适用场景: 开发环境、测试环境、短期项目。
3. Ubuntu Minimal
- 特点:
- 轻量级: 最小化安装,只包含最基本的系统组件,适合需要高度定制化的环境。
- 资源占用低: 适合资源有限的服务器或容器环境。
- 适用场景: 容器化环境(如 Docker)、资源有限的服务器。
4. Ubuntu Core
- 特点:
- 专为 IoT 和嵌入式设备设计: 专注于安全性和可靠性,适合物联网设备。
- 事务性更新: 系统更新是原子性的,确保系统在更新过程中不会损坏。
- 适用场景: 物联网设备、嵌入式系统。
选择建议:
- 生产环境: 推荐使用最新的 LTS 版本(如 Ubuntu 22.04 LTS),因为它提供了长期支持和稳定性。
- 开发/测试环境: 可以选择非 LTS 版本(如 Ubuntu 23.10),以便使用最新的软件和功能。
- 资源有限的环境: 考虑使用 Ubuntu Minimal 或 Ubuntu Core,以减少资源占用。
总结:
对于大多数服务器应用场景,Ubuntu 22.04 LTS 是最佳选择,因为它提供了长期支持和稳定性。如果你需要最新的功能并且不介意较短的维护周期,可以选择非 LTS 版本。
云服务器